Set of green leaves
Keywords
leaf,
plant,
nature,
vector,
pattern,
set,
flower,
tree,
green,
floral,
leaf,
design,
illustration,
spring,
icon,
decoration,
natural,
seamless,
summer,
foliage,
element,
symbol,
art,
environment,
eco